Oceanic Mesoscale Eddies

open access: yesOcean-Land-Atmosphere Research
Oceanic mesoscale eddies typically span tens to hundreds of kilometers and last several weeks to months. They are a key dynamic process influencing the distribution of oceanic energy, affecting energy budgets, heat distributions, and material transport ...
